Dominic Provençal is the Head of Business Banking at the Mauritius Commercial Bank (MCB). Fueled by a deep passion for entrepreneurship, he wants to make a difference in the SME world. For the past 5 years, he has been actively working towards strengthening the SME ecosystem while recognising entrepreneurs' need for adaptability and responsiveness. He holds an Executive MBA from the University of Manchester and is a qualified Chartered Management Accountant (ACMA).
Complementing his extensive 25-year tenure in the banking sector, marked by pivotal roles across different strategic business units, he concurrently serves directorial roles in several companies, namely MCB Factors, Seed Capital and IFCM Equity Fund.
